What are Window Mosquito Frames?
Window mosquito frames are specially designed screens that are fitted onto windows, allowing fresh air to circulate while preventing insects, especially mosquitoes, from entering the home. These frames can be made from a variety of materials, including aluminum, fiberglass, and polyester mesh, each offering unique benefits in terms of durability and visibility. Typically, they come in customizable sizes to fit any window shape, enhancing their versatility in various home designs.
The Benefits of Using Mosquito Frames
1. Effective Pest Control The primary purpose of window mosquito frames is to keep out mosquitoes and other insects. Mosquitoes are not just a nuisance; they can transmit serious diseases such as Zika virus, West Nile virus, and malaria. By installing these frames, homeowners can significantly reduce the risk of these diseases, providing peace of mind and a healthier living environment.
2. Improved Ventilation One of the reasons people love opening their windows is to let in fresh air. Window mosquito frames facilitate this by allowing homeowners to keep their windows open without worrying about insects infiltrating their living spaces. This improved airflow can lead to better indoor air quality, which is essential for overall well-being.
3. Energy Efficiency Maintaining an optimal indoor temperature often requires the use of air conditioning or heating systems, which can be energy-intensive. By allowing for natural ventilation, window mosquito frames can help reduce reliance on these systems, consequently lowering energy bills and benefiting the environment through reduced energy consumption.
4. Enhanced Aesthetics Modern mosquito frames come in a variety of colors and designs, allowing homeowners to choose options that complement their home’s aesthetics. The sleek and unobtrusive design of these frames means that they can enhance the overall appearance of windows rather than detract from it.
5. Low Maintenance Most window mosquito frames are designed to be durable and weather-resistant, requiring minimal upkeep. A simple wash with soapy water occasionally is enough to keep them looking new and functioning well. This ease of maintenance makes them an attractive choice for busy homeowners.
Installation and Customization
Installing window mosquito frames is usually a straightforward process. Many manufacturers offer DIY kits that come with all the necessary components and instructions. However, for those who prefer a professional touch, hiring a handyman or contractor to install the frames can ensure a perfect fit and prevent any potential issues.
Customization options are also available, with many providers offering different sizes, colors, and styles to match the unique needs of each home. This adaptability makes it possible to outfit practically any window, whether it’s in a kitchen, living room, or bedroom.
